What are the most common Toyota repair issues you see in Bearden, Arkansas, due to local conditions?

Given the rural roads and occasional rough terrain around Bearden, we frequently see suspension components like struts and control arms needing replacement on Toyotas. Additionally, the Arkansas heat and humidity can accelerate wear on cooling system parts and lead to premature battery failure.

When should I seek service for my Toyota's check engine light in Bearden, where the nearest dealership is far away?

You should seek diagnostic service promptly, as a check engine light can indicate issues ranging from a loose gas cap to serious engine problems. For Bearden residents, addressing it quickly at a local specialist prevents a minor issue from becoming a major repair, especially before longer drives to cities like Camden or El Dorado.

What local maintenance should I prioritize for my Toyota in Bearden's climate?

Prioritize regular undercarriage inspections and cleanings to combat rust from winter road treatments and muddy conditions. Also, ensure your air conditioning system is serviced regularly to handle the intense summer heat and humidity prevalent in this region of Arkansas.
